Dorothea Martin

Nov 21st, 1928 - Sep 3rd, 2015

  

   Dorothea Mae (Gahan) Martin, age 86, of Flora, Illinois, passed away peacefully on Thursday, September 3, 2015, at Memorial Medical Center in Springfield, Illinois, with her two daughters by her side.

   The second daughter of Meryl “TaTa” and Faun (Miller) Gahan, Dorothea was born in Ypsilanti, Michigan on November 21, 1928.  As a child, she enjoyed music, playing the piccolo in band, swimming, going to movies, and cooking.  She spent part of her youth in Flora and also went to high school for a few years at Oak Park River Forest High School.  Following high school, she attended SIU Carbondale where she received a Home Economics Degree and was a charter member of the Alpha Gamma Delta Sorority. Dorothea lived for a time in California and attended U.C. Santa Barbara. Dorothea went on to complete her Masters Degree in Education from U of I in Champaign, IL.  One of her many accomplishments was creating the curriculum for early childhood education for the State of Illinois.  Dorothea began her teaching career in Oak Lawn, IL and then went on to teach Home Economics at Flora High School for over 22 years.

   Dorothea and her husband, Dr. Harold L. Martin had an amazing love affair.  They courted for over a decade before being married in 1958.  They settled down in Flora where together they opened his dental practice and launched their business.  Together they had three children, Harold L. Martin II, Linda, and Dorlisa.  Family was the center of their lives and Dorothea was the biggest booster and fan of all her children in everything-on the court, on the stage, and in life.  She was a gracious woman who enjoyed life to the fullest and shared her many passions with her loving husband, three children, seven grandchildren, and those she touched through her many years of teaching at Flora High School.

   Dorothea truly enjoyed spending time at holidays and gatherings with all her family, especially her seven grandchildren.  She had special connections with each one of them and enjoyed the laughter and love that filled her home when they all visited.  Dorothea was surrounded by a special group of women, her “angels” here on earth, who over the last several years, have been like family as they have cared for her.

   Dorothea is survived by her beloved husband: Dr. Harold L. Martin of Flora; two daughters: Linda Martin Ray (husband Kevin) of Springfield and Dorlisa Martin Good (husband David) of Downers Grove; daughter-in-law: Cynthia Dillon Martin of Hinsdale; and seven grandchildren: Harold Lee Martin III, Donny Martin, Michael Ray, Taylor Ray, Paxton Ray, Lindsey Renee Good, and Jenna Mae Good.  She was preceded in death by her parents, her son: Harold L. Martin II, a sister: Edythe Morray, and two nephews: Richard and Rob Morray.
